Summer holidays are here. Long, sunny days and a trip to the beach, strolling in the sand, having a paddle or a swim in the sea and then losing yourself in a good book. But what to read? Acorn’s staff have picked 5 of their own favourite beach books just in case you are looking for some inspiration.

  1. Watching the English by Kate Fox is a really interesting and funny book about the habits and ways of the English and it is great to read in public as you can see it all in action. Rowena Arthur, Acorn Cornwall
  2. The first time I read The Kite Runner by Khaled Hosseini I got completely lost in it whilst listening to the sound of the waves on a beach – great memories. It’s a father-son story set in Kabul and looks at guilt and redemption, such a beautiful book, it deserves to be read in a beautiful place. Samantha Bertie, Acorn London
  3. On Chesil Beach by Ian McEwan is about a newly married couple who go to the beach for their honeymoon. It’s not a happy book but the setting really comes to life when you are reading it while sat by the sea. Georgina Watson, Acorn London
  4. The Forever Summer by Jamie Brenner is a great holiday read and a perfect addition to a beach bag. It’s a heartfelt story about love, grief and healing show the strength of a woman’s heart. Claire Davies, Acorn Cardiff
  5. My first choice for a beach book would be the Poldark series by Graham Winston. It’s an amazing historical series set in Cornwall, where I was born, in the 18th and early 19th century. Anne Williams, Acorn Cornwall
